1. The citizens of the following countries can apply for the residence permit in Estonia:
Albania*, Andorra, Antigua and Barbuda, Argentina, Australia, Bahamas, Barbados, Bosnia and Herzegovina*, Brazil, Brunei, Canada, Chile, Costa Rica, Croatia, El Salvador, Guatemala, Holy See, Honduras, Hong Kong Special Administrative Region, Israel, Japan, Macao Special Administrative Region, Macedonia*, Malaysia, Mauritius, Mexico, Monaco, Montenegro*, New Zealand, Nicaragua, Panama, Paraguay, San Marino, Serbia*, Seychelles, Singapore, South Korea, St Kitts-Nevis, Taiwan**, United States of America, Uruguay, Vatican City, Venezuela.
* Only for the biometrical passport holders
** Passports issued by Taiwan which include an identity card number

2. Students who must apply for a residence permit in the Estonian embassy of their home country or in the nearest Estonian embassy must submit the following documents:
1. official invitation for the residence permit — "Confirmation of educational institution or students organisation that the student will start studies in certain educational institution" (enclosed with the admission package "Kinnitus välismaalase õppima asumise kohta" for those who have to apply for the residence permit outside of
VALID ONLY FOR TWO MONTHS!
NB! The letter of acceptance is not valid as an invitation!
2. application forms (provided by the embassy or consulate or from the following webage: Police and Border Guard Board);
3. applicant’s written motivation why he/she wishes to study in Estonia (main reasons why you want to come to Estonia; there are no special requirements for this document);
4. a document which certifies the legal income of the applicant or his/her family members, who ensure his/her subsistence, during the six months preceding the submission of the application, including the amount, regularity and sources of the income. In case UT pays a stipend then a proof of receiving a fixed income, while studying in Estonia, is enclosed at the admission package;
5. an insurance contract guaranteeing that any costs related to medical treatment as a result of illness or injury during the period of validity of the residence permit applied for will be met;
6.
a letter of guarantee confirming that in case the existing insurance is not valid in Estonia, student is obligated to purchase a valid health insurance contract from Estonia. This applies both for these who apply for a residence permit in a home country and also these who apply in Estonia;
7. a document certifying the payment of the state fee;
8. the identity document of an applicant;
9. a coloured photograph sized 40x50 mm
Upon application for the residence permit for studying, non EU citizens must pay the state fee of 65 EUR.
Students entitled to apply for the Estonian citizenship are requested to take the documents proving their Estonian background to the Migration Bureau to get an Estonian passport. Students of Estonian background sufficient to apply for an Estonian passport cannot have a residence permit.
